Texas Becomes First State to Pair Financial Education with New Wealth-Building Opportunities for Every Student

Through a first-of-its-kind partnership, Invest America and Everfi bring financial education and understanding of 530A Trump Accounts to schools statewide, helping students and families build long-term financial success

WASHINGTON, Aug. 26, 2026 /PRNewswire/ — As a new generation of saving and wealth-building opportunities begins reaching American families, Invest America and Everfi today announced the first statewide initiative designed to ensure students and families have the knowledge and awareness to use them effectively. Beginning in the 2026-27 school year, every elementary, middle, and high school across Texas will have access to financial education resources and information about new savings opportunities designed to help young people build the knowledge, skills, and confidence to make informed financial decisions.

Everfi logo

In addition to financial education, students and families will receive information about new 530A Trump Accounts, including how these accounts can help create opportunities for long-term saving and wealth building. Every American child age 0-17 can claim this federally-established investment account, powered by the U.S. Treasury. Children born in 2025 or later receive $1,000 from the U.S. Treasury to start. For eligible children born between 2016 and 2024, Michael and Susan Dell have committed $6.25 billion through their charitable funds to seed the first 25 million activated accounts with $250 each. Families can check eligibility for their child’s account at investamerica.org/dell.

Through the initiative, students will have the opportunity to build financial knowledge and wealth-building skills matched to their grade level by completing financial education programs from Everfi. Everfi’s elementary school curriculum introduces students to foundational financial concepts such as earning, spending, saving, and distinguishing between needs and wants. In the middle school curriculum, students build practical money management skills through budgeting, saving, and financial goal setting. During the high school courses, students learn to apply these concepts to real-world financial decisions involving investing, credit, insurance, debt management, and long-term financial planning.

Invest America selected Everfi as its primary provider of in-school financial education for this effort. Through this partnership, educators across Texas will gain access to engaging, age-appropriate resources that help students build financial knowledge and confidence at every stage of learning, from elementary school through high school. In the 2025-26 school year, Everfi reached more than 6.7 million student learners across 7,000 school districts, making it one of the largest financial education providers in the country. This scale, combined with Everfi’s research-backed approach to learning and proven ability to activate and support schools nationwide, positions the organization to help bring the initiative to classrooms across Texas and, over time, support the expansion of similar efforts nationwide.
